Heater Sub System Alarms (contd)
Alarm
Type
Short Description
Details
Troubleshooting Tips
Alert
RTD Shorted
RTD resistance is below the
short circuit threshold. If
condition continues for 2
minutes, a fault will occur.
Check for intermittent or
broken RTD connections.
Verify the resistance. It
should measure between
100 and 300 ohms.
.
Fault
RTD resistance reading is
below the short circuit time
threshold.
Fault
Manifold or Reservoir
Thermostat Open
Manifold or reservoir
Thermostat is activated
because of a high
temperature condition or
connection failure.
You must power cycle the
melter to clear this fault.
After system has cooled,
check the thermostat for
open circuit and replace if
necessary. Check for broken
or intermittent thermostat
connection/wiring. Make
sure manifold and reservoir
RTDs were not
interchanged.
Fault
Zone Runaway Temperature
Limit
A zone runaway temperature
condition exists.
Replace hose/applicator
cordset.
